These books will continue to build by classroom library and develop a sense of community through literacy and conversation. I strive for students to read print books in the classroom for two specific reasons. First, many cannot afford to and/or do not have the means to do so. Second, with today’s emphasis on digital media, it is my goal to preserve the concept of reading from a printed book.
Additionally, in my classroom I have a sign that reads, "Readers are Leaders" because I truly believe that the more students read about lives different from their own, the more they develop a sense of empathy and understanding.
